Transaction c3e2a85972b7ff0a5079fe8b8ba66226219898d79b2240b7c35a16e199b9da45

block
8ae21f2d1c67ed4355b4ae914d29e7eafb4382493e42f154d999299226526cf4

1 Input

21 Outputs